الصفحة الرئيسية » howto » لماذا يمثل ~ مجلد المنزل على نظامي التشغيل MacOS و Linux؟

    لماذا يمثل ~ مجلد المنزل على نظامي التشغيل MacOS و Linux؟

    سواء كنت قد قمت بتثبيت نظام لينكس الفرعي على نظام التشغيل Windows 10 أو بدأت باستخدام نظام التشغيل Linux ، فهناك جميع أنواع الاختزال التي تحتاج إلى تعلمها ... لا شيء منها بديهي.

    على سبيل المثال ، هناك التيلدا, ~, والذي يمثل المجلد الرئيسي الخاص بك. الكتابة مؤتمر نزع السلاح ~ / وثائق التبديل إلى مجلد "المستندات" في الدليل الرئيسي للمستخدم الحالي ، مما يوفر لي إمكانية الكتابة / المستخدمين / justinpot / المستندات كل مرة. إنه اختصار مناسب ، بالتأكيد ، لكن لماذا تستخدم هذه الشخصية الخاصة لهذا الغرض?

    صدق أو لا تصدق ، إنه بسبب لوحة مفاتيح من السبعينيات. إليك محطة Lear Siegler ADM-3A ، التي تم شحنها لأول مرة في عام 1975.

    كانت هذه "محطة غبية" ، مما يعني أنها لم تكن جهاز كمبيوتر في حد ذاتها ، بل سمحت بدلاً من ذلك بإدخال الأوامر إلى البيانات وعرضها من جهاز كمبيوتر. تكلفة ADM-3A هي 995 دولار فقط ، والتي تعتقد أنها كانت سعرًا جيدًا في ذلك الوقت ، مما يعني أن المؤسسات يمكن أن تشتري عدة محطات من هذا النوع للاتصال بجهاز كمبيوتر مركزي واحد. وحتى يومنا هذا ، فإن "المحاكيات الطرفية" الحديثة ، مثل تلك المستخدمة في Linux و MacOS ، تعمل على محاكاة الوظائف من هذه الأنظمة.

    انها قطعة من الأجهزة مؤثرة بشكل كبير. حدث الكثير من تطوير البرمجيات في وقت مبكر على ذلك ، وهذا يعني أن تخطيط لوحة المفاتيح أثرت في عدد قليل من خيارات التصميم. تحقق من ذلك:

    لاحظ أي شيء؟ وهنا صورة أكثر وضوحا.

    انظر المفتاح في أعلى يمين؟ هذا هو مفتاح HOME ، الذي يعمل بشكل مشابه لمفتاح Home على لوحات المفاتيح الحديثة ، مما يجعل المؤشر في الموضع العلوي الأيسر أثناء تحرير النص. إنه أيضًا المفتاح المستخدم لرمز التلدة: ~. هذه العلاقة كانت كافية ل ~ لتمثيل المجلدات الرئيسية في نهاية المطاف.

    هذا صحيح: لوحة مفاتيح معينة منذ أكثر من أربعين عامًا هي السبب في استخدام أنظمة Linux و UNIX ~ لتمثيل المنزل ، على الرغم من أن ~ ومفاتيح المنزل لا يمكن تفريقها على معظم لوحات المفاتيح الحديثة. الحق غريب?

    وهناك تفاصيل أخرى مخفية في لوحة المفاتيح هذه. انظر الأسهم على مفاتيح H و J و K و L؟ التحكم في الضغط والضغط على هذه المفاتيح هو كيفية تحريك المؤشر في Terminal ، وهذا هو السبب في استخدام نفس المفاتيح لتحريك المؤشر في vi. وقد ألهمت اختصارات لوحة المفاتيح vi بدورها اختصارات لوحة المفاتيح في Gmail و Twitter وحتى Facebook. هذا صحيح: حتى اختصارات لوحة المفاتيح في Facebook كانت مستوحاة من "محطة غبية" تم بيعها لأول مرة في عام 1975.

    انظر أكثر وسترى بعض المفاتيح التي لا تعرفها على الإطلاق. هناك مفتاح "هنا هو" ، والذي يوضحه المدون ديف تشيني هنا. في الأساس ، أكدت من أنت على الشبكة. سترى أيضًا أن مفتاح Escape هو المكان الذي يوجد فيه مفتاح Caps Lock على لوحات المفاتيح الحديثة ، وهو ما يضع نوعًا من جدل MacBook touch bar الرئيسي في Escape في ضوء جديد. أنا متأكد من أن هناك تفاصيل أخرى كثيرة مفقودة.

    جهاز لم تسمع به من قبل يؤثر في قرارات التصميم المستخدمة في البرامج التي لا يزال يستخدمها الأشخاص بعد مرور أربعين عامًا. ليس التاريخ غريبا?

    الاعتمادات صورة: كريس جاكوبس ، StuartBrady ، اريك فيشر